Hi everyone,
I posted a couple of days ago as i was confused about reading my pregnancy tests etc. Ive taken 3 (yes 3!!!) CB digital and all coming up with pregnant 1-2 weeks.
When i do a due date calculator, everywhere is telling me 4-5 weeks going by my last cycle and on averages on my cycles (they havent been consistent). Anyone else had this? Do i go with the CB or by the calculation.

Mummytoboyxx · 05/01/2019 12:06

The 1-2 weeks will be when you conceived, but they actually calculate pregnancy from the first day of your last period. So 4-5 weeks sounds about right xx
